Title: Nora Dempsey: Pioneering Innovator from Grenoble
Introduction
Nora Dempsey, an accomplished inventor based in Grenoble, France, has made significant strides in the field of innovation. With four patents to her name, her work primarily revolves around advanced methods and devices that harness magnetic fields for various applications.
Latest Patents
Among her latest inventions is a **Method for generating a pulsed magnetic field and associated device**. This invention outlines a method for generating a pulsed magnetic field using a sophisticated device that includes an electrical supply, a switch, a capacitor, and a coil. The design allows the capacitor and switch to create an underdamped series circuit when in the correct configuration, showcasing her prowess in electrical engineering.
Another notable patent from Dempsey is the **Method for capturing, detecting, and a kit for capturing a molecule in a sample**. This innovative method involves mixing a sample with magnetic particles, each linked to an element that selectively binds to targeted molecules. This approach results in the formation of a complex that can be immobilized on a support with ordered magnetic field microsources, demonstrating her contribution to the field of molecular detection.
Career Highlights
Dempsey has worked with prestigious institutions such as the Centre National de La Recherche Scientifique and Université Joseph Fourier – Grenoble 1. Her experiences at these research organizations have undoubtedly contributed to her expertise and inventive output.
Collaborations
Throughout her career, Nora Dempsey has collaborated with notable coworkers, including Luiz Fernando Zanini and Dominique Givord. These partnerships have facilitated an exchange of ideas and techniques that have enriched her innovations.
